Strategy

The Celeron 500A is a minimal overclocking model in most configurations. The 7.5× multiplier restricts successful overclocking to a 75-MHz front-side bus speed. In addition, a poor thermal rating for the 25-micron core will void most overclocking attempts beyond 550 MHz.
